Gaza Strip, Palestinian Territories: The health ministry in Gaza said an Israeli strike Saturday on a displacement camp in the south of the Palestinian territory killed at least 71 people.
It is the latest mass-casualty incident in the Al-Mawasi area, where many Palestinians had fled, and came as international mediators pushed on with efforts to halt the war between Israel and Hamas.
There has been widespread global outrage over the war's civilian toll.
A statement from the Gaza health ministry said there were more than "71 martyrs" and 289 people wounded in what it called a "brutal massacre by the occupation", at Al-Mawasi camp.
AFP could not independently confirm the toll.
